Job Summary :

The Care Partner is a support care provider who functions under the direction of the Registered Nurse. The Care Partner primary focus will be to promote a positive patient experience by partnering with the nurse, physician, healthcare team and other healthcare providers to provide excellence in patient experience; and assist with daily living activities and comfort measures. The Care Partner assists other health care providers with safe, age appropriate and culturally aware care by performing basic patient care functions; i.e. ADL's, ambulation, and vital signs.

The Care Partner may require approved advanced technical training skills may be required i.e. phlebotomy, simple treatments, dressing changes, oral suctioning, and discontinuing Foley catheters. Performing additional advanced skills may be required to support clinical care and will fluctuate depending on the needs of the unit. Performing clerical functions such as : retrieval of data, maintaining unit supplies, and transporting supplies / patient medications will be required. The Care Partner must be able to work in a fast-paced environment which requires multi-tasking and effective communication with the Registered Nurse and ancillary team. Must be able to perform under stressful conditions with a compassionate, respectful and service mindset. Must be able to take direction from a variety of care providers. Must be organized with excellent communication skills.

Core Responsibilities and Essential Functions :

Excellence in Patient Experience by partnering with health care team, patient and family. Patient Centered Care-Clinical Practice : Supports an environment of healing or wellness for patients which includes : addressing patient needs, following the plan of care as assigned or instructed by a licensed professional; and while carrying out role responsibilities, engages the patient and family in compliance with the treatment plan. Effectively contributes to the plan of care or treatment based on assigned tasks and patient / family input in collaboration with the healthcare team with a focus on the care continuum. Consistently implements all safety interventions to minimize risk in achievement of intended outcomes.

Protects rights and dignity of patient.

Maintains confidentiality adhering to HIPAA regulations and recommended privacy procedures.

Participates in hourly patient rounding.

Answers telephone and call lights promptly, professionally and notifies appropriate individual of need for follow-up.

Resolves patient concerns or escalates to the charge nurse if unable to resolve patient concerns.

Proactively offers assistance and comfort measures to patients and families.

Present self in positive and professional manner and show sensitivity to concerns and needs of others.

Patient Centered Care

Provides patient care under the direction of the RN.

Provides patient care needs (ex. hygiene, nutrition, elimination, physical comfort measures) and additional advanced skills based on unit specific requirements (ex. phlebotomy, EKG, removal of foley catheters and removal of IVs).

Answers telephone and call lights promptly, professionally and notifies appropriate individual of need for follow-up.

Assist RN and other members of health care team with care delivery as assigned.

Assist in direct patient admission.

Monitors data entry for key patient safety information.

Participates in charge reconciliation.

Performs audits as requested.

Teamwork

Supports initiatives of the Health care team.

Participates in unit performance improvement initiatives.

Supports professional nursing practice through shared leadership, evidenced-based practice and ethical accountability.

Transports unit supplies, patient care supplies, medications and equipment as assigned.

Practices accountability.

Communication

Uses effective written and oral communication skills with patients, staff, physicians, family and visitors, i.e. AIDET (Acknowledge, Introduce, Duration, Explain, Thank you).

Uses safety communication techniques, i.e. Ask a question, Request a change, Voice a concern, Use chain of command when necessary (ARRC).

Communicates completion of assignment / duties to RN or Charge Nurse.

Documents completion of patient care in EMR (Electronic Medical Record).

Communicates patient care concerns / problems / emergencies to the RN or Charge Nurse in a timely manner. Real time communication is required.

Uses positive and respectful communication with all members of healthcare team, patients and families.

Maintains equipment i.e. blood pressure machines, glucometers, and other patient care equipment. When devices are not properly working sequester, tag, and report to appropriate personnel.

Communicates with patient and updates white boards with information.

Knowledgeable, maintains, and acts as unit expert regarding patient care documentation tools related to their role in the event of downtime.

Safety and Infection Control

Provides a safe environment for the provision of patient care.

Consistent use of proper hand hygiene.

Keeps patient rooms and unit areas clean and free of clutter.

Follows appropriate PPE / Infection control policies in between patient care and equipment usage.

Reinforces the importance of universal precautions with patient and patients family.

Utilizes proper body mechanics, patient safe handling devices (i.e. lifts, transfer equipment, etc.), and additional assistive devices (i.e. walkers, gait belts).

Performs environment of care rounds.

Performs other duties as assigned

Complies with all Wellstar Health System policies, standards of work, and code of conduct.
